Overview of MTFC32GAZAOTD-AAT TR – IC FLASH 256Gbit UFS
The MTFC32GAZAOTD-AAT TR is a 256 Gbit non-volatile flash memory device implemented as NAND SLC and organized as 32G × 8. It provides a UFS 2.1 memory interface and is intended for systems requiring compact, high-density flash in a BGA package.
Designed and qualified for automotive use, the device targets embedded applications that require extended temperature operation, UFS interface integration, and a narrow supply-voltage range for consistent system-level integration.
Key Features
- Memory Type & Architecture — 256 Gbit FLASH NAND (SLC) organized as 32G × 8, providing high-density non-volatile storage in a single device.
- Interface — UFS 2.1 memory interface for standard universal flash storage integration in host systems.
- Clock — 52 MHz clock frequency support for the device interface timing.
- Voltage — Wide supply-voltage range of 2.7 V to 3.6 V to match common system power rails.
- Temperature & Qualification — Operating temperature range of −40°C to 105°C (TC) and AEC‑Q100 qualification for automotive-grade reliability.
- Package — 153‑ball BGA package (153‑BGA) for compact mounting and board-level integration.
